I've been working for 1.5 years at the customer service when I had enough and decided to change. I read at the company's internal job site that they were looking for a 'junior trader'. The 'traders' as I mentioned before, are those who calculate the odds for the matches, control the inplay betting and evaluate the finished matches as well.


After a quick training I found myself in the middle of everything in front of six displays. I felt like at the HQ of NASA surrounded by the displays with diagrams and statistics. Usually I had to monitor 3 matches at the same time on TV, meanwhile thousands of bets were placed and I had to adjust the multipliers according to the stakes.
